Abstract
Method and apparatus for dynamically connecting a system under test (“SUT”) to and disconnecting an SUT from a private virtual local area network (“VLAN”) in a computer manufacturing environment are described. In a preferred embodiment, each time an SUT disposed in a burn rack boots up, a VLAN-capable switch (hereinafter “CAT”) connected thereto checks the media access control (“MAC”) address of the SUT against a MAC address-to-VLAN correlation table (“MAC-VLAN table”). If the SUT's MAC address is not listed in the MAC-VLAN table, the CAT connects the SUT to a predefined default VLAN; i.e., the manufacturer's main manufacturing network. If the SUT's MAC address is included in the MAC-VLAN table, there is a private VLAN associated with the SUT and the CAT connects the SUT to the associated VLAN in a conventional fashion, at which point custom configuration can be performed as needed on the private VLAN.
